Subject: Image slimming duties are moving

Hi all — quick note that ownership of the container slimming work on Breadbox is changing hands. The multi-stage build refactor is done; what's left is trimming the runtime image below 120 MB and pruning the base layer's locale junk. The slim-check CI gate stays mandatory, so don't bypass it. Going forward, send questions, reviews, and complaints about image size to the person named below.

signatory, kahip-tadug: Rusox Jorius Casdor

The /dispatch/assign endpoint runs Fleetello's driver-assignment heuristic: it scores nearby drivers on ETA, recent load, and decline history, then picks the top candidate. Heads up from a security angle — scoring weights are server-side only and never exposed in responses, so clients can't game the ranking. All calls require an authenticated service identity with the dispatch.write scope; anonymous requests are rejected outright. For testing in the Brindlewood sandbox, authenticate each request with the following bearer token.

login token, yajeg-fawif: eyJhbGciOiJIUzI1NiIsInR5cCI6IkpXVCJ9.eyJzdWIiOiIEdPQYnZXaZIn0.HSRTnYZBx0Qc

Subject: Bloomgate cut-over done — on-call notes

Hi — quick wrap-up for whoever's holding the pager this week. We flipped the Bloomgate bloom filter in front of the Kestrelstore key-value cluster last night. Read misses to the backing store dropped sharply, and false-positive rate is within expectations so far. If lookups spike, check filter saturation first before restarting anything; a rebuild takes about twenty minutes and is safe during business hours. The filter and store were brought up with the configuration values below.

service settings:
FENMIR_LOG_LEVEL=warn
FENMIR_METRICS_HOST=metrics.fenmir.tolvaqsys.internal
FENMIR_POOL_SIZE=8